Our verdict is Uncertain significance. Variant got 1 ACMG points: 2P and 1B. PM2BP4
The NM_021965.4(PGM5):c.232A>T(p.Ile78Phe)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.0000109 in 1,561,556 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 12/21 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★).

The c.232A>T (p.I78F) alteration is located in exon 1 (coding exon 1) of the PGM5 gene. This alteration results from a A to T substitution at nucleotide position 232, causing the isoleucine (I) at amino acid position 78 to be replaced by a phenylalanine (F).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. -
